Where is CAHC located?

CAHC is in the Bobby Roberts Library of Arkansas History and Art (401 President Clinton Ave.) The Roberts Library is in downtown Little Rock in the River Market District.

We share the Roberts Library with another archive, the Central Arkansas Library System’s Butler Center for Arkansas Studies. Although we are two separate institutions, we have the same goal of preserving and providing access to Arkansas history.

How can I view CAHC materials in person?

The research room is located on the second floor of the Roberts Library, accessed through the main entrance at 401 President Clinton Ave. The research room is open Tuesdays through Fridays from 10:00 a.m. to 5:00 p.m. and on Saturdays from 12:00 p.m. to 4:00 p.m. 

To make your research experience as efficient as possible, CAHC and the Butler Center share the research room and online catalog so that you can view materials from both archives in the same place.

Will I need an appointment?

No, we do not require appointments in advance to access materials. However, we do encourage them to provide quicker and more effective service. To book an appointment or consult with an archivist about the materials you would like to view, fill out the Request Materials & Appointments form.

Is there available parking at the library?

Yes. You can park in the Main Library parking lot or parking garage located at 333 President Clinton Ave (view parking at Library Square rates). Please bring your parking ticket to the research room desk for a two-hour validation sticker. Street parking is also available.
